The good and the bad, from my point of view.
March 11, 2018Things you'll like: Pets OK with hefty extra fees and monthly pet rent. New management has made some improvements, but more needed. Affordable rent. The school bus picks children up at a designated spot inside the complex, not on the street, much safer. Most apartments have updated appliances. Most people seem to be employed and keep their respective areas clean. Children often roam the complex grounds, but seem mostly well behaved. Laundry room is generally clean with machines in working order, ...affordable wash/dry. Structures seem to be built well enough that you cannot hear through walls/floors/ceilings. Things you'll hate: Carpet in all the units I've seen is "renter brown" and completely worn out. High-speed internet is not available from any provider. Dumpsters are small and sparse, so trash is continually overflowing into the street despite being picked up twice a week. You will sometimes step in dog crap. The speed bumps are ridiculous (5-6" high) and will damage the shocks/struts on most vehicles, donked-out vehicles with lo-pro tires and trim kits will be completely destroyed by these things, although most of us don't care because we think it looks stupid anyway. Parking spaces are TINY and everyone will bang the side of your car getting in and out of theirs, it's unavoidable. No curb stops to prevent cars from driving over the edge of the retaining wall, this has happened, (it wasn't pretty), please pay attention to what gear you're in, R and D are vastly different. Wood railings on stairs are not painted or sanded, you will get splinters if you slide your hands along them.Property Manager Responded
